[Algorithm] 7 강 : 파이썬 문법 - 기본 입출력

기본 입출력 모든 프로그램은 적절한 입출력 양식이 존재 프로그램 동작의 첫 번째 단계는 데이터를 입력받거나 생성하는 것 # 자주 사용되는 표준 입력 방법 - input() 함수는 한 줄 의 문자열을 입력 받는 함수 - map() 함수는 리스트의 모든 원소에 각각 특정한 함수를 적용할 때 사용 # 데이터의 개수 입력 n = int(input()) # => 5 를 입력 # 각 데이터를 공백을 기준으로 구분하며 입력 # 아래와 같이 사용함으로써 데이터를 맨처음 str으로 받지만 이것을 int 형으로 형변환 하고 # 그 값들을 리스트에 넣는다. data = list(map(int,input().split())) => 10,20,30,40,50 입력 data.sort(reverse = True) print(dat..

[Python] 파이썬 기초 13 - 파이썬을 통한 파일 입출력 사용법

파일 입출력 여기서는 예외처리 구문안에 파일 입출력을 넣어놨다. 텍스트 파일 입출력은 open(file, mode)를 통해 할 수 있다. file부분에 file의 이름을 , mode에서는 여러 가지 mode(w - write / r - read / a - append / wb - write binary)를 사용한다. 위의 경우에는 함수로 만들어서 파일 입출력을 받게끔 했다. 아래에 보면 filename이라는 곳에 해당 파일명을 작성하고 mode에는 어떤 옵션을 사용할지를 정해 fileWrite라는 함수로 보내주었다. 이 두 가지 매개변수를 받은 함수는 첫 번째로 어떤 mode로 할지를 조건문을 통해 해당 로직으로 들어가게 된다. file = open(fileName, mode)를 통해 파일에 대한 기능을..